August Weather in Bakersville,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In August, the average temperature in Bakersville, United States hovers around 20°C (69°F), creating a pleasant atmosphere for outdoor activities. However, be prepared for fluctuating temperatures, with minimums dipping to 11°C (51°F) and maximums reaching as high as 28°C (83°F). Expect 136 mm (5.4 in) of precipitation spread over 16 days, contributing to an average humidity of 74%. Ideal for those who enjoy the charm of mild, slightly rainy weather!

How August Weather in Bakersville Compares to Other Months

Weather in Bakersville var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ares August’s weather to other months in Bakersville,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Bakersville, showing how August’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ather2°C (35°F)90 mm (3.5 inches)86%moderate
February Weather5°C (41°F)148 mm (5.8 inches)85%high
March Weather7°C (45°F)131 mm (5.2 inches)84%very high
April Weather11°C (53°F)140 mm (5.5 inches)82%extreme
May Weather16°C (61°F)130 mm (5.1 inches)83%extreme
June Weather19°C (67°F)127 mm (5.0 inches)82%extreme
July Weather21°C (70°F)125 mm (4.9 inches)80%extreme
August Weather20°C (69°F)136 mm (5.4 inches)74%very high
September Weather18°C (65°F)115 mm (4.5 inches)75%very high
October Weather14°C (57°F)133 mm (5.2 inches)79%very high
November Weather6°C (43°F)83 mm (3.3 inches)87%high
December Weather4°C (39°F)123 mm (4.8 inches)87%moderate
